Is West London safest?
Is West London safe? Much of West London is considered to be a very safe place to live. Richmond is the London area with the lowest crime rate of all, according to police figures. Meanwhile, Westminster is often cited as the London borough with the highest overall crime rate.

What is the safest area to stay in London?
Mayfair, South Kensington, Knightsbridge, Belgravia, Chelsea – all these are largely safe to walk around any time of day. Bloomsbury and Fitzrovia are also very safe, but standard precautions apply at night. Covent Garden is generally fine but things can get lively late on weekend nights.
Is south of London safe?
Compared to the national crime rate, South East London’s crime rate is at 96%. Violent crime makes up 25.2% of all crimes reported in the postcode area. The total number of “violent crime” is 34.1k, and this number has increased by 6.6% when compared year-over-year in the period of October 2021 – September 2022.

What part of London is better north or south?
South London parks cover 34% of the region’s boroughs. The north is a little bit less green. North London parks and other green areas cover 29% of the northern boroughs. If you love getting outdoors, sunbathing, running, jogging or just relaxing, choose south London for a more tranquil lifestyle.

Is East London rougher than south London?
A new survey of Londoners reveals a tale of four cities: The West is posh, the East is poor, the South is rough and the North is intellectual. 1,294 Londoners were shown a list of adjectives and asked which four they most associate with each area of London – East, West, North and South.

Is South West London rough?
Compared to the national crime rate, South West London’s crime rate is at 69%. Violent crime makes up 22.0% of all crimes reported in the postcode area. The total number of “violent crime” is 23.9k, and this number has increased by 5.7% when compared year-over-year in the period of October 2021 – September 2022.
